Why does my Samsung Galaxy S5 not show callers’ names?
I’m using an Samsung Galaxy S5, G900i (Android 4.4.2, build number KOT49H, G900iztu1ane3). All phone book entries begin with +country code because I travel. It’s brand new, and works perfectly other than the following:
When I receive a call, if it happens to be a local call without the +65, no ID will be shown. It will show the number (so it’s not a service provider caller ID issue). I’ve reset my phone but that didn’t help. There are no apps on this phone that weren’t on my S4 (which worked fine). My previous S5, 900H, worked fine too. It’s not in the phone book settings or anything. If I rename a phone book entry and delete the +65, then when that person calls their name will show up.
